Ontario election: PCs show biggest lead since turn of the century, Ipsos poll finds [Video]

The Progressive Conservatives hold the largest lead recorded for a party since “the turn of the century,” a new poll has found, with Doug Ford well out in front of the rest at the start of Ontario’s snap election campaign.

The survey, conducted exclusively for Global News by Ipsos Public Affairs, suggests if the election were held tomorrow the PCs would form a third consecutive majority government, with greater support than both the NDP and Liberal votes combined.

Fifty per cent of decided and leaning voters said they would cast a ballot for the Progressive Conservatives, while 24 per cent would choose the Liberals. The Ontario NDP polled at 20 per cent, with the Greens at six per cent.

“This is the biggest lead we have seen any party have in Ontario since the turn of the century,” Darrell Bricker, Global CEO of Ipsos Public Affairs, said.
